Description
3-Ethoxy-4-methoxybenzonitrile (CAS No. 60758-86-3) is a high-purity organic compound with the molecular formula C10H11NO2. This versatile benzonitrile derivative features both ethoxy and methoxy functional groups, making it a valuable intermediate in pharmaceutical synthesis, agrochemical development, and advanced material research. Properties
- CAS Number: 60758-86-3
- Complexity: 196
- IUPAC Name: 3-ethoxy-4-methoxy-benzonitrile
- InChI: InChI=1S/C10H11NO2/c1-3-13-10-6-8(7-11)4-5-9(10)12-2/h4-6H,3H2,1-2H3
- InChI Key: XTIINWPNAMHVDG-UHFFFAOYSA-N
- Exact Mass: 177.078978594
- Molecular Formula: C10H11NO2
- Molecular Weight: 177.20
- SMILES: CCOC1=C(C=CC(=C1)C#N)OC
- Topological: 42.3
- Monoisotopic Mass: 177.078978594

3-Ethoxy-4-methoxybenzonitrile serves as a key building block in the synthesis of active pharmaceutical ingredients (APIs) and fine chemicals. Researchers utilize it in the development of novel heterocyclic compounds for drug discovery programs. Its dual ether functionality also makes it suitable for ligand design in catalytic systems and as a precursor in material science applications such as liquid crystals or organic semiconductors.
Safety and Hazards
GHS Hazard Statements
- H301+H311+H331 (100%): Toxic if swallowed, in contact with skin or if inhaled [Danger Acute toxicity, oral; acute toxicity, dermal; acute toxicity, inhalation]
- H301 (100%): Toxic if swallowed [Danger Acute toxicity, oral]
- H311 (100%): Toxic in contact with skin [Danger Acute toxicity, dermal]
- H315 (100%): Causes skin irritation [Warning Skin corrosion/irritation]
- H319 (100%): Causes serious eye irritation [Warning Serious eye damage/eye irritation]
- H331 (100%): Toxic if inhaled [Danger Acute toxicity, inhalation]
